I stupidly remove the screw on the wind knob of my iiif and can't put it back. Any trick to play?

any suggestions are welcome.

Take the knob off again.

Then observe the bottom part of the knob. Turn the outer part of the knob, as you would when changing the Weston or DIN values on the knob window, until the outer hole lines up with the threaded hole where the screw goes in.

Insert the screw and turn a few times until it is engaged. Don't turn too far that the tip of screw goes out on the other end.

Put the knob back and turn until its set in place. When turning, make sure that the outer ring of the knob doesn't lift. Otherwise, the outer hole may become misaligned with the set screw inside. Tighten the screw to keep the knob in place.
 
Thanks for all kind help and suggestions, especially Zorkikat, John Neal and Youxin Ye.

My problem has been solved. I used a strong light source help to look into the outside hole and locate the inside hole for the screw.

The original reason that I try to remove the wind knob is to get the winding aligned with a leicavit. Now it's perfect.
